Subject: Translation extraction script now in the release flow

Team — the new string-extraction script for Lingora is wired into the release pipeline as of this week. It pulls translatable strings from all Marbleton UI packages, dedupes keys, and pushes a manifest to the localization queue. Old manual export steps are retired. Please flag any missing namespaces before Thursday's cut. The latest run completed cleanly, and the resulting trace token is below.

session token of bajeg-bajop = htk4_6c57

# Break-glass: UploadSense encoding detection

For eng sync. UploadSense guesses charsets for uploaded text files; its model weights and override table sit in a sealed vault on the Tansy cluster. Normal access goes through the deploy role. Break-glass applies only when detection is mangling customer uploads and the deploy role is unavailable. Page the platform lead, log the incident, then open the vault manually. The break-glass flow requires the recovery passphrase, which is recorded on the line directly below.

recovery phrase for fajeg-kawep: druix-gorius-briax-ulaeth-fraox-lammir-pelox-jormir-pelwyn-julir

Ticket: Drift detected on StampBook ledger nodes

Automated checks flagged that two of the four StampBook loyalty-points ledger nodes are running with settings that differ from the declared baseline. Points accrual still reconciles, but redemption batch sizes vary between nodes, which explains the uneven processing times reported last week. New team members: never edit node config directly; all changes go through the deploy pipeline. For reference, the baseline configuration every node should match is below.

settings of fahag-haduf:
[ulaox]
port = 8443
region = south-2
host = ulaox.lumiccorp.internal
timeout_ms = 500
retries = 8

## Brambleshear 2.4 — Changed Defaults

Stale-branch cleanup bot now deletes, not archives, branches inactive past threshold. Protected-branch patterns are honored but must be explicit; wildcard protection removed. Dry-run mode is off by default. Audit log retention shortened. Review these changes against your retention policy before upgrading, since deletions are irreversible on hosted instances. New default configuration values ship as follows.

settings of hahaf-bahap:
quenix:
  log_level: debug
  metrics_host: metrics.quenix.qorvelsys.internal
  pool_size: 8